Output 3b51a4613162a229ffa57e1a126131c1d1596ed5c5faba661261eea74f1d5e7c:0

value
649811650
script pubkey
OP_0 OP_PUSHBYTES_20 32b534e33b974784b2552cc00e9546f32d55e450
address
bc1qx26nfcemjarcfvj49nqqa92x7vk4tezsrzlrw8
transaction
3b51a4613162a229ffa57e1a126131c1d1596ed5c5faba661261eea74f1d5e7c
confirmations
44925
spent
true